Bagikan melalui


Fungsi VideoPortMoveMemory (video.h)

Fungsi VideoPortMoveMemory menyalin data dari lokasi sumber ke lokasi tujuan dalam memori sistem.

Sintaks

VIDEOPORT_API VOID VideoPortMoveMemory(
  [in, out] PVOID Destination,
  [in, out] PVOID Source,
            ULONG Length
);

Parameter

[in, out] Destination

Arahkan ke lokasi tujuan.

[in, out] Source

Arahkan ke lokasi data yang akan disalin.

Length

Menentukan jumlah byte yang akan disalin.

Nilai kembali

Tidak ada

Keterangan

VideoPortMoveMemory memindahkan memori baik ke depan atau mundur, selaras atau tidak sejajar, dalam blok 4 byte, diikuti oleh byte yang tersisa.

Tujuan dan Sumber yang diberikan harus dalam rentang logis yang dipetakan yang dikembalikan oleh VideoPortGetDeviceBase dan/atau alamat RAM ruang sistem, seperti alamat pada tumpukan.

Penelepon VideoPortMoveMemory dapat berjalan di IRQL apa pun jika kedua blok memori adalah residen. Jika tidak, pemanggil harus berjalan di DISPATCH_LEVEL IRQL < .

Persyaratan

Persyaratan Nilai
Klien minimum yang didukung Tersedia di Windows 2000 dan versi yang lebih baru dari sistem operasi Windows.
Target Platform Desktop
Header video.h (sertakan Video.h)
Pustaka Videoprt.lib
DLL Videoprt.sys
IRQL Lihat bagian Keterangan.

Lihat juga

VideoPortCompareMemory

VideoPortGetDeviceBase

VideoPortZeroDeviceMemory

VideoPortZeroMemory